My Responsibilities at Purdue University

bl_diam.gif (938 bytes) Extension Activities

arrow.gif (211 bytes)  The major position responsibility is developing extension soil and water conservation programs for a 19 county area in Southwest Indiana, with office located in Jasper, Indiana. Official duties assigned to this position include:

1.) Develop an effective educational program regarding the impact of soil erosion on soil productivity, off-site sediment problems, and water quality with emphasis on conservation practices that reduce adverse effects in accordance with the Clean Water Indiana (formerly "T by 2000") goals.

· Develop materials and training programs for educators emphasizing soil and water conservation.
· Develop "on-farm" demonstrations of specific conservation practices.
· Make effective use of audio-visual equipment, computers, and the media in educating the public.

2.) Coordinate educational programs and meetings and work closely with Cooperative Extension Service (CES), Natural Resources Conservation Service (NRCS), Soil & Water Conservation Districts (SWCD’s), Farm Services Agency (FSA), and Indiana Department of Natural Resources-Division of Soil Conservation (IDNR-DSC) and encourage districts/counties to work together in developing regional meetings on soil and water conservation issues.
